Lilygirl: Thanks! I've been playing with the 'right' storage for sample vials for a long time and I've been using the styrofoam in wooden boxes for most of that time, but I didn't like the tendency of the styrofoam to eventually fall apart. Being a typical Cancerian (*giggles*), I also didn't like that no matter what I did in terms of painting it, it always had that 'wood' look, so I started to play with other things. And, lo ... my cute little plastic canvas and yarn box is born. I think that I'm going to eventually switch all my oils to this style of box. I like the size, too -- 25 vials in one box is a smaller number to go through than what's in some of my older boxes and an easier/smaller number to chart inside the lid on contact-paper covered grid paper.

I thought I'd chip in and share my storage solution too. It's a great moment for me to do it because with my recent purchases and swaps, I now have a FULL box. :P That's only 20 imps for me so far (though I've tried more) but it's exciting as I'm fairly new.

I wandered around a few stores looking for something I wanted. I plan to make my own box eventually, but have no time currently, so bought one to modify instead. I found an adorable little box at Cost Plus World Market in the sale bin for about $8. I got a piece of wood and cut it to the dimensions I wanted (leaving room for my 3 bottles on their way soon) and then drilled lines of imp sized holes in it in rows. It works SO well. I will need to expand eventually, but it's compact and cute and holds them upright. I love it!

I took a couple pictures of it. This one HERE is the outside. (it's brighter red than that and is apolstered in a lovely fabric with beads and stitching). This one HERE is the inside full of all my precious imps.

Eventually I plan to paint the wood so it matches. When I expand and make my own I will use the same wood design because it works so much better than styrofoam for me. Also it has a nice fresh wood smell. I love opening it because I am hit with a wonderfully powerful scent of all of the imps combined! :D

I didn't like the styrofoam "crumbs" that occurred when you removed and replaced imps in their foam drill holes either, so with the box I made for Laochodia, I contact glued a piece of thin rubbery foam to the top of the styfrofoam before drilling the holes. Voila...soft & snug holes, being that the top was rubbery, still light because it's styrofoam and rubber foame, and no crumbs!!

Not sure if it was mentioned, but I just bought an, "Aromatherapy Storage Box" from Bath and Body works. It was about $15 and it can hold 12 bottles. It's really pretty by itself, but if you wanted, it would be easy to decorate. It can also hold four imps in a 'bottle slot.'

I've been looking for a way to get my things off the top of the bookshelf, so this was a great find.
